Shanghai, Past and Present: A Concise Socio-Economic History, 1842-2012 by Niv Horesh
Requirements: .ePUB reader, 940 KB
Overview: This book sets out to explain how Shanghai emerged from relative obscurity in 1842 to become one of the world’s best-known finance and industry hubs. As China’s largest city, Shanghai today plays a central economic role, much as it did in the 1920s. The author provides a concise diachronic survey of the economic history of modern Shanghai, setting out how the city’s urban infrastructure, municipal institutions, consumer culture and industry have shaped, and have been shaped by, this economic power house.

The work is aimed at a broad readership of all who are interested in Asian history, and tackles a range of themes including: the city’s millionaires, then and now; racial tensions and quotidian liaisons between Europeans and Asians before World War II; and the gambling and prostitution industry. The post-war era is portrayed in comparative discussions on Shanghai under Mao Zedong, and during the reform era.
